Chapter 16 Proposal for Grain Distribution



After carefully examining the tractor's structure, Fan Xiaofan had a clear understanding of it.

Seeing Li Dafu's eager gaze, she didn't think about drawing up the blueprints and selling them to the mall first, but instead carried out the inspection first.

Fan Xiaofan was initially worried that some part had malfunctioned. If that were the case, she didn't have any raw materials on hand, and she was afraid she would have no choice but to go to the provincial capital to find the part.

Fortunately, the parts were fine. In Fan Xiaofan's opinion, this tractor design was an outdated and obsolete product. It was so bad that even garbage collectors in their era wouldn't bother to pick it up.

But in this day and age, it's a treasure.

"The rotating shaft is out of oil... Is there any oil available?"

Li Dafu quickly responded. His cousin, Li Daquan, who was specifically responsible for watching the tractor, immediately took the key, carefully opened the cabinet, and properly took out the supply oil.

Fan Xiaofan turned the small crank handle dozens of times, listened to the sound, and said, "It's done..."

Li Dafu's eyes widened in disbelief. Usually, when their tractor broke down, they would go to great lengths to get the technicians to come, and those technicians would have to look at this huge machine for several days before they could determine the problem...

It's only been a little over an hour, and it's already done?

"It really works?"

Li Daquan was much stronger than Li Dafu. Seeing his cousin standing there dumbfounded, he pulled him aside and said, "I'll try and see."

The tractor, which had been unable to start no matter what he tried a few days ago, started making a rumbling sound again today, followed by the smell of black engine oil. Fan Xiaofan coughed because of the smell.

At this point, Li Daquan and Li Dafu no longer cared about her, and shouted excitedly, "It really worked..."

The sound of the tractor attracted most of the villagers. Li Dafu said excitedly, "Now, this won't delay the work in the fields. Next year, if we produce more grain, we won't go hungry."

This is probably the simplest wish.

Fan Xiaofan saw that the villagers were looking at the tractor, which in her eyes was nothing but scrap metal, with eyes as bright as if they were looking at the future with fervent hope.

Li Dafu didn't forget Fan Xiaofan and said excitedly, "This time, we owe it all to this little girl, Xiaofan."

"I want to discuss something with everyone. Xiao Fan looks so delicate and frail, and I was worried about putting her to work, not knowing what kind of job to assign her. But now it's all right. From now on, she'll be in charge of our village's most precious machine. Also, I said before that I wouldn't give her any grain, but look at her now, she's got the ability to fix this big machine. She's a talent we can't even ask for..."

Although Li Dafu said this, Fan Xiaofan noticed that after Li Dafu mentioned the distribution of grain, everyone's expressions changed, and they all showed signs of reluctance.

Everyone was starving, and yet someone wanted to take their grain; naturally, the villagers were unwilling.

These days, Fan Xiaofan has witnessed how these people are suffering from hunger. It is springtime, but when she went to the mountain a few days ago, it was still lush and green. However, in just a few days, many wild vegetables have been gone, and even the wild grass has been almost picked clean by the children sent by each household. In these days, anything that is green is used to fill people's stomachs.

Otherwise, relying on the meager amount of grain distributed throughout the year, they would probably have starved to death long ago.

Food is their lifeline.
